What does the platform do?
This platform will keep growing and become a one-stop shop for all your Girlguiding training. But we’ve started small, with just some of our learning options, so we can hear what you think and make sure we’re creating the right content and tools for you.
Once you've set up your account, you’ll be able to find:
- All the Girlguiding e-learning
- All the webinars organised by HQ
You won’t need to search GO or our website for these anymore – they'll all be listed in the course catalogue. You can enrol in webinars and complete e-learning all from within the platform.
And if you’re a trainer yourself, you’ll now be able to find all the resources for your sessions in the trainer resource area of the platform.
On your learning dashboard, you’ll be able to see the learning you’ve done and the courses that you need to renew. Best of all - when you complete a course, it will automatically be recorded on GO as well. So, you can be confident that all your information is up-to-date across the different systems. The platform and GO sync every 24 hours so you’ll need to wait to see any updates or changes across the two systems.
We think you’ll find the platform intuitive and easy to use. We’ve got an FAQ and help videos once you log into the platform to show you how to do the key things you’ll need.
How to log in to the platform
All Girlguiding members and enquirers aged 14 and over will automatically have a learning platform account created from their GO account. All your learning is saved on the platform and it connects directly with GO to keep things simple. You’ll need to set up a password when you log into the learning platform. You can do this in a few short steps:
- Head to the platform login page.
- Your username will be the same as GO.
- Click on ‘Forgotten your password?’ to get a link to set up your password.
- Use your new password and GO username to log in.
You can also watch this video on how to set your password and log into the learning platform for the first time.
You may not receive the password reset email if certain spam filters are turned on. To make sure you receive them, please add [email protected] to your trusted senders list.
You’ll be invited to set up a GO account as soon as you’ve registered.
To activate it, use the email address you registered with and the 'Invitation code' will be in your email. You can also request a code by clicking on the 'I don’t have a login' invitation code link on GO’s homepage.
Once you’ve set this up, you’ll need to wait 24 hours, and then you’ll be able to access the learning platform and do your A Safe Space training and any other courses you might be interested in. You can do this straight away they don’t need to wait for their DBS to be processed.
If you are an enquirer or have not yet setup your GO account, you can also watch this video for a step-by-step guide on how to activate your GO account and sign into the learning platform for the first time.
When registering on the learning platform, please click on 'first time here or forgotten password' and ask for a reset by putting in either your GO username or the email address that’s on GO. Follow the instructions in the email and create your password. Make sure you check your spam and junk folders in case the reset ends up in there.
Young leaders, young external volunteers and other young members can access the platform to do their a safe space training too. They’ll need to log in to their GO account and add an email address. Their leader or commissioner can check this. It’ll take 24 hours for this to be updated on the platform then they’ll be able to login.
What can I expect in the future?
We’ll be adding all local training sessions to the platform and you’ll be able to find and book a place on in-person sessions and webinars near you.
More courses will be moved onto the platform as well. 1st Response training, the Leadership qualification, the Trainer qualification, Going Away With and all outdoors schemes will all eventually be able to be found, completed and recorded there.
For now, you can continue to book any local sessions the way you normally would through your local training teams and country or region offices. GO will continue to be used to record our qualifications, local sessions and first aid training.
